Output dfb1086abbf93fdebbdcf24ca8d78fa45abe10a6ffbc392be435a3fd29ce689d:0

value
2081216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10de61cdd2a4bc0fdfbe039a5db92aeb079f1380 OP_EQUAL
address
33ED8zHh5gEjG9jdoNERPafLWWbVMa7x2f
transaction
dfb1086abbf93fdebbdcf24ca8d78fa45abe10a6ffbc392be435a3fd29ce689d
confirmations
270175
spent
true